Definition : CAB

CAB, short for “cabriolet,” is a type of convertible car with a retractable roof that can be folded down to allow for an open-air driving experience. These stylish and sporty vehicles are often associated with luxury and are designed to provide a thrilling and exhilarating ride. The term “cabriolet” is derived from the French word “cabriole,” meaning “leap” or “jump,” which perfectly captures the feeling of freedom and excitement that comes with driving a CAB.
